3.1 增加多进程执行playwright
增加了多进程的方式执行测试代码,对代码改动比较大
1、case
case目录依然是自动生成
2、config
dir_collection.py新增了配置
mkdir_collections = ['case','log','img', ] del_collections = ['results','report' ] del_regex = 'temp'
3、data/img/log/resource/video
data/img/log/resource目录没做修改,删除了video目录
4、results/report及以temp开头的目录是自动生成,且会每次运行前都会自动删除
5、utils目录
删除了delete.py
修改了dir_check.py
import os from config.dir_collection import mkdir_collections, del_collections, del_regex import shutildef check_dir():mk_dir()del_files()def mk_dir():li = os.listdir()for i in mkdir_collections:if i not in li:os.mkdir(i)def del_files():li = os.listdir()for i in li:if i.startswith('temp'):shutil.rmtree(i)elif i in del_collections:shutil.rmtree(i)
修改了video.py
import os import timedef generate_video(source_path: str):p = f"{source_path}/{int(time.time())}.webm"while True:if os.listdir(source_path):for i in os.listdir(source_path):os.renames(f'{source_path}/{i}', p)breakreturn p
新增了process.py
import os import timeimport pytest import multiprocessingdef pytest_run(a):f = ['-s', '--alluredir=results']for i in a:f.append(i)print(f)pytest.main(f)def split_list(lst, n):"""将列表 lst 按 n 等份分割"""if n > len(lst):raise Exception('The number of processes cannot be greater than the number of test files')k, m = divmod(len(lst), n)return [lst[i * k + min(i, m):(i + 1) * k + min(i + 1, m)] for i in range(n)]def process(size: int, d: str):file_list = os.listdir(d)temp = []for i in file_list:file_path = d + '/' + iif os.path.isfile(file_path) and i.startswith('test'):temp.append(file_path)li = split_list(temp, size)pro = [multiprocessing.Process(target=pytest_run, args=(li[i],)) for i in range(size)]for p in pro:p.start()for p in pro:p.join()
6、conftest.py
修改了conftest.py
import timeimport pytest from playwright.sync_api import sync_playwright from config.setting import config from playwright.sync_api import Page from utils.operate import operate from utils.baseurl import get_baseUrl import os import allure from utils.video import generate_videodef getName():pid = os.getpid()temp_file_name = f'temp{pid}'return temp_file_name@pytest.fixture(scope='session') def browser():browser = sync_playwright().start().chromium.launch(headless=False, slow_mo=500)return browser@pytest.fixture(scope='session') def page(browser):page = browser.new_page(ignore_https_errors=True, record_video_dir=getName())page.goto(get_baseUrl(config))operate(config['username'], page)operate(config['password'], page)operate(config['submit'], page)return pagedef log(request):with open('log/http.txt', 'a', encoding='utf-8') as w:w.write(f'{request}.url' + '\n')@pytest.fixture(scope='function', autouse=True) def after(page: Page):yieldpage.on("request", lambda request: log(request))@pytest.fixture(scope='session', autouse=True) def clear(page: Page, browser):yieldpage.close()browser.close()p = generate_video(getName())allure.attach.file(p, f'{os.path.basename(p)}', attachment_type=allure.attachment_type.WEBM, extension='WEBM')
7、修改了main.py
import os import shutil import timefrom playwright.sync_api import sync_playwright from config.setting import config from utils.template import Template from utils.md5 import Md5 import pytest from utils.dir_check import check_dir from utils.baseurl import get_baseUrl from utils.process import processdef run():data = os.listdir('data')m = Md5('case', 'log', 'case_md5.json')n = Md5('utils', 'log', 'template_md5.json')filter_list = m.filter()utils_list = n.filter()if 'template.py' not in utils_list:filter_list = []n.write_md5()for i in data:file_path = 'data' + '/' + iif os.path.isfile(file_path):temp = 'test_' + iif temp not in filter_list:Template.create_test_file(file_path, 'case')m.write_md5()if __name__ == "__main__":check_dir()get_baseUrl(config)run()process(2, 'case')os.system('allure generate results -o ./report')for file_name in os.listdir('resource'):src_file = os.path.join('resource', file_name)dst_file = os.path.join('report', file_name)if os.path.exists(dst_file):os.remove(dst_file)shutil.copy(src_file, 'report')os.system('allure open report')
8、总结
最终修改后的效果,可以使用多进程的方式,开启多个浏览器实例,去对case目录下的测试文件分片执行,在测试文件特别多的情况下,是可以提高执行效率的。
其次,每个进程都有自己的视频及截图,进程之间互不干扰
